Volunteers Needed to Improve Popular Mountain Bike Trail
Sheridan Community Land Trust Marketing and Development Contractor Chris Vrba is inviting the mountain bike and trail loving community to lend a hand, have a snack and take a ride during a Let ’em Roll Volunteer Night on Thursday, June 11.
One of Red Grade Trails’ most popular mountain bike routes – Let ’em Roll – has received major improvements, Vrba said while appearing on Sheridan Media’s Public Pulse.

During the Let ’em Roll Volunteer Night on Thursday, June 11, volunteers and SCLT staff will improve the remaining sections of trail and ensure the popular route is ready for summer.

No experience is necessary, and volunteers are welcome to help for as long as they are able. Participants are encouraged to bring work gloves and sturdy footwear.
Vrba said although SCLT has added trail staff to help maintain the many miles of trails, volunteers who give their time and effort are vital for ensuring these trails are properly maintained.

SCLT notes that volunteer trail nights are also an excellent way to meet fellow riders, spend time outdoors, and help care for the trails that make Sheridan’s outdoor recreation community strong.
